Abstract
A plate equation with past history and time-varying delay in the internal feedback is considered. The main result is the long-time dynamics of the system. Under suitable assumptions on real numbers $$\mu _1$$ and $$\mu _2$$ , we establish the quasi-stability property of the system and obtain the existence of a global attractor which has finite fractal dimension. We also prove the existence of exponential attractors.
